Michael Lohan Saves A Dog From A Burning Building
To The Rescue

It turns out that Michael Lohan is actually good for something. Last night, his apartment complex caught fire and Lohan‘s inner hero awoke with enough strength to break thru a glass case — with his bare hands — to gain access to a fire extinguisher! AND, he saved his dog from the deadly flames!! Unsurprisingly, Lohan made himself available to TMZ cameras for interviews as the building smoldered behind him but … yeah, can you believe he actually did something semi-marginally heroic?

It’s like a scene out of “Backdraft” … only not really. Michael Lohan heroically broke through a glass fire extinguisher case with his bare hands to help put out a fire in his apartment building. It happened last night at the West Hollywood apartment building of Lindsay Lohan’s daddy. Michael tells us he noticed the smoke in the early evening, walked outside and saw smoke. He then ran to the extinguisher case, broke through it, cutting his hand … then ran to the neighbor’s apartment to help douse the flames. It’s good to see Michael finally come to someone’s rescue.

Michael Lohan: Hero. Those are words I never thought I’d use in the same sentence. Well, I guess we gotta give the guy credit for putting his own safety aside to help out others in need. Lohan actually spilled his blood in aiding his fellow man. Color me impressed. Well, ok, not really but … it sure makes for one helluva weird story, don’t it?
